There is also one other scam to lookout for that I was told about from an investigator in our local police dept.  They will call and tell you that there is a "hit" out on you and they were hired to do it.  They will tell you your address, family members names, where you work, neighbors names, etc....  All of this information can be found on the internet.  Scarey, huh????   Then they tell you that they have investigated you and feel as though you are innocent but they have to be paid $5000 now and then another in 2 weeks.

Do not get scammed by this number or these people.  They will tell you they are from the DEA and to prevent them from prosecuting you can send them money by wire transfer.  The "agent" says his name is Jim Morris.  Actually he is pretty lame and stupid.  Ask him common sense questions and he confirms he is a fraud and scam. Go to this web site for more information on these scammers and what you should do.  DO NOT SEND THEM MONEY
